Find an equation of the line passing through the given points (1,-3) and (3,3)
chubhunter [2.5K]

ANSWER: y= 3x - 6

STEP-BY-STEP EXPLANATION:

(1,-3) and (3,3)

X1=1           X2=3

Y1= - 3       Y2=3

1) Find the slope of the line.

To find the slope of the line passing through these two points we need to use the slope  formula:

m = \frac{Y2-Y1}{X2-X1}

m= \frac{3-(-3)}{3-1}   m=\frac{6}{2} = 3

2)Use the slope to find the y-intercept.

Now that we know the slope of the line is 3 we can plug the slope into the equation and  we get:

y= 3x+b

Next choose one of the two point to plug in for the values of x and y. It does not matter  which one of the two points you choose because you should get the same answer in either  case. I generally just choose the first point listed so I don’t have to worry about which  one I should choose.

y= 3x+b       point (1,-3)

-3= 3(1) + b

-3-3=b

-6=b

3)Write the answer.

Using the slope of 3 and the y-intercept of -6 the answer is:

y = 3x - 6

You want to find the larger value of t such that h(t) = 10.

  -16t^2 +25t +8 = 10

  16t^2 -25t +2 = 0 . . . . subtract the left side to get standard form

Using the quadratic formula, we find the values of t to be ...

  t = (-(-25) ± √((-25)^2 -4(16)(2)))/(2(16)) = (25±√497)/32

  t ≈ 0.08 or 1.48

The ball goes in the hoop about 1.48 seconds after it is thrown.

__

<em>Additional comment</em>

The quadratic formula tells us the solution to ...

  ax² +bx +c = 0

is given by ...

  x=\dfrac{-b\pm\sqrt{b^2-4ac}}{2a}

Here, we have a=16, b=-25, c=2. Of course, our variable is t, not x, but the relation is the same.
